Summary
The follow-up sequel to the best-selling What If? from Shari Low.
Twenty years ago, Carly Cooper went on an epic quest to track down all the men she’d ever loved and lost in the hope that one of them was her Mr Right.
Now, two decades and two teenage sons later, she thinks she might have got it all wrong.
As the years have passed, lots of things have changed, leaving Carly asking, ‘What now?’
With a divorce and an empty nest on the horizon, Carly sets off once more to Los Angeles with her band of trusty girlfriends, to find the carefree, wild and adventurous Carly Cooper that she used to be.
On this latest quest, Carly discovers a few home truths and has to decide If her marriage is worth saving or is there a new happy-ever-after out there, just waiting for her....

Twenty Years Later
This book is about group of young women who grew up together as friends who have experienced lots of highs, lows and everything between. We find out all about them in book one ‘What if’ please read that book before reading this one. Fast forward 20 years and we find out what they have been up to.
The main character Carly affectionately known as Cooper her surname was a complete wild one and free spirited. She is now settled into married life with two boys and now after many years of sacrificing her dreams she is heading for divorce. She has unfinished business and her soon to be ex husband who prioritised work over family has decided to take the boys on a road trip around America. Something they always discussed but never did.
So after reluctantly agreeing to let the boys go she is at a loss with just under a month on her hands.
She needs to address a painful period in her life and will do all that she can to avoid it. Her friends all club together and off they go to America and they stay with her ex and good friend Sam. Part way into the trip the girls spring a surprise that they are going to New York for a few days this means Carly must address her painful heartbreak.
Anyway that aside there are still plenty of laughs as Carly rediscovers herself again and joy and pain enter her life.
She now finds herself having to decide does she go through with her divorce and does she go after where her heart lies?
I did not want to finish this book I felt attached to it but a fitting end to the sequel
